Balvert grabs final medal at Oceania Championships

Otago’s Troy Balvert won a bronze medal in the 10km open water swim in New Caledonia today.

The Waves club swimmer from Dunedin earned the final medal for New Zealand, brining their tally to 16 in all for the week-long championships.

Balvert, coached by Andy Adair, went one better than his fourth placing in the 5km at the start of the week. He was timed at 2:02.30 to finish behind Australians Trent Grimsey and Rhys Mainstone, who reversed their placings from the 5km swim.

Olympic-bound Melissa Gorman, who won the State Ocean Swim series in New Zealand this summer, easily won the women’s race in 2:01.46.
